Fast Facts For every dollar of state appropriations invested, the state system of higher education generates $9.40 in economic output. More than 87 percent of Oklahoma residents who graduate with a bachelor's degree remain in the state and are employed in the state one year after graduation. The number of STEM degrees and certificates conferred by state system institutions has increased 53 percent over the last eight years. U.S. News and World Report ranks Oklahoma tuition and fees as 12th lowest in the nation.
